Alex Greenwood pens a new deal with Manchester City and will stay with the club for at least three more years, until June 2026.
The 29-year-old arrived to Manchester in 2020, following a spell with Olympique Lyon. Previously, the English defender also played for Everton, Liverpool and Manchester United. Greenwood won Women’s Champions League during her time with Lyon. For City, she made 80 appearances across all competitions. Experienced England international was also part of the EURO Women’s Championship winning team during the summer.
“I want to win the league. I want to compete in the Champions League. I want to win the Champions League. I have really high standards of myself and I know this club has really high standards of what we achieve,” said Greenwood.
